Fleetwood Mac's 'Rumours': Everything You Didn't Know

Too Much Information

Jordan and Alex look back on the creation of one of rock’s most storied albums — from one of rock’s most cursed enterprises. They’ll discuss the band’s cocaine fueled pursuit of perfection, including the time Lindsey Buckingham strangled one of the engineers, as well as the saga of “Silver Springs,” and the mystery of Mick Fleetwood’s (wooden) balls. They’ll also discuss why Buckingham restrung his guitar every twenty minutes to record "Never Going Back Again," why Stevie Nicks wrote “Dreams” in Sly Stone’s bed, and why the Rolling Stone cover shoot added to the intense interpersonal drama within the group. (The answer to all of these, directly or indirectly, is cocaine.)
